Many people confuse the process of excretion with the removal of waste products of digestion. Excretion, however, is actually the removal of all the waste products produced by the cells of the body.

Urine is responsible for getting rid of the waste and extra water your body doesn't need. The waste is created from body processes such as digestion and metabolism. The body takes what it needs, and the rest is removed through urinating.
